Abstract
New York Democrats are focusing on moderate candidates in key congressional districts for the upcoming election, aiming to regain the House majority. This shift in strategy comes after the Republican sweep of swing districts in 2022. New York is a predominantly Democratic state, but voters outside of New York City tend to be more moderate. The primary victories of centrists John Avlon and John Mannion give Democrats a chance to pick up House seats. However, this strategy may risk alienating the party's progressive wing.
